An object is a sovereign entity that … sicily\u0027s in blairsville gaWebb24 nov. 2024 · Geometric shapes are made up of a series of straight lines combined into a form that often features symmetrical elements and hard edges. Triangles, squares, rectangles, and diamonds are common geometric shapes.
